本文目录导读:
随着信息化时代的到来,数据库作为企业核心资产的重要性日益凸显,数据库系统可能会遭受各种灾难,如硬件故障、软件错误、网络攻击、自然灾害等,导致数据丢失或损坏,为了保障企业业务的连续性和数据的安全,制定一套完善的数据库灾难恢复计划至关重要,本文将详细介绍数据库灾难恢复计划的制定与实施。
数据库灾难恢复计划制定
1、确定恢复目标
图片来源于网络,如有侵权联系删除
(1)确定数据恢复的时间范围:根据业务需求,设定数据恢复的时间目标,如RPO(Recovery Point Objective,恢复点目标)和RTO(Recovery Time Objective,恢复时间目标)。
(2)确定数据恢复的完整性:根据业务需求,设定数据恢复的完整性要求,如数据一致性、完整性校验等。
2、分析灾难类型
(1)硬件故障:如磁盘阵列故障、服务器故障等。
(2)软件错误:如操作系统故障、数据库软件故障等。
(3)网络攻击:如SQL注入、拒绝服务攻击等。
(4)自然灾害:如地震、洪水、火灾等。
3、制定恢复策略
(1)数据备份策略:定期进行全量备份和增量备份,确保数据安全。
(2)灾难备份中心:建立异地灾难备份中心,实现数据备份的异地存储。
(3)硬件设备备份:备份关键硬件设备,如服务器、存储设备等。
图片来源于网络,如有侵权联系删除
(4)软件备份:备份操作系统、数据库软件等关键软件。
(5)网络备份:备份网络设备配置文件、网络拓扑图等。
4、制定恢复流程
(1)应急响应:当发生灾难时,立即启动应急响应流程,组织相关人员开展救援工作。
(2)数据恢复:根据恢复策略,进行数据恢复操作,确保数据安全。
(3)系统恢复:根据备份的软件和硬件设备,恢复系统运行。
(4)业务恢复:根据业务需求,逐步恢复业务运行。
数据库灾难恢复计划实施
1、制定详细实施计划
(1)明确责任分工:确定各环节的责任人,确保恢复流程顺利进行。
(2)制定实施步骤:详细列出恢复流程中的每个步骤,确保恢复工作有序进行。
2、实施培训
图片来源于网络,如有侵权联系删除
(1)对相关人员开展应急响应、数据恢复、系统恢复等方面的培训。
(2)提高员工的应急处理能力,确保在灾难发生时能够迅速响应。
3、定期演练
(1)定期组织应急演练,检验恢复计划的有效性。
(2)针对演练中发现的问题,及时调整恢复计划,提高恢复效率。
4、监控与优化
(1)对恢复计划实施过程进行监控,确保恢复工作按计划进行。
(2)根据实际情况,不断优化恢复计划,提高恢复效果。
数据库灾难恢复计划是企业保障业务连续性和数据安全的重要措施,通过制定完善的恢复计划,实施有效的恢复策略,企业能够在灾难发生时迅速恢复业务,降低损失,本文从数据库灾难恢复计划的制定与实施两方面进行了详细阐述,希望能为企业提供有益的参考。
标签: #数据库灾难恢复计划
评论列表